Accéder au contenu principal Passer au contenu complémentaire

Partage de contenu d'applications via un accès anonyme

Grâce à un accès anonyme, vous pouvez autoriser des personnes extérieures au client Qlik Cloud à accéder au contenu d'applications Qlik Sense. Vous pouvez partager des applications sous forme de liens qui peuvent être ouverts par quiconque, ou vous pouvez utiliser qlik-embed pour intégrer le contenu d'applications directement à d'autres applications et pages Web.

L'accès anonyme est contrôlé au niveau de l'application. Les utilisateurs disposant des autorisations nécessaires peuvent activer et désactiver l'accès anonyme selon les besoins. Ces utilisateurs peuvent également configurer les paramètres de code d'accès ainsi qu'afficher et copier les liens et les codes qui permettent un accès anonyme.

Note Informations Cette fonctionnalité est disponible uniquement avec un abonnement Qlik Anonymous Access. Pour plus d'informations, consultez Abonnements Qlik Anonymous Access.
Note Qlik Cloud Government

Les abonnements Qlik Anonymous Access ne sont pas disponibles dans Qlik Cloud Government.

Terminologie sur cette page

La terminologie suivante est utilisée dans le contenu sur l'accès anonyme :

  • Utilisateurs anonymes : utilisateurs qui accèdent au contenu des applications de manière anonyme, soit via des liens d'accès anonyme à une application, soit en consommant des analyses intégrées de manière anonyme. Ces utilisateurs ne sont pas membres du client Qlik Cloud et n'ont pas non plus besoin de comptes Qlik.

  • Utilisateurs de clients : utilisateurs membres du client, qui gèrent le client et développent des analyses destinées à être consommées par des utilisateurs anonymes. Les utilisateurs de clients sont des utilisateurs titulaires du droit Full User ou de privilèges d'administrateur spécifiques dans le client.

Cas d'utilisation

Un accès anonyme permet la consommation publique d'analyses sans authentification. Vous pouvez utiliser un accès anonyme pour partager le contenu d'applications comme suit :

  • Créez des liens vers des applications qui peuvent être ouvertes pour permettre l'exploration de leurs feuilles. Quiconque disposant d'une connexion Internet peut ouvrir ces liens.

  • Générez des codes d'intégration qui peuvent être utilisés pour intégrer le contenu d'applications directement à des applications et sites Web. Le résultat final peut être consommé sans authentification auprès de Qlik Cloud.

Un accès anonyme vous permet de créer et de partager en toute sécurité des analyses Qlik à l'échelle mondiale. Il existe de nombreux cas d'utilisation possibles, notamment :

  • Une entreprise souhaite fournir un lien à l'intérieur de son site Web vers une application Qlik Sense permettant à quiconque d'accéder à des statistiques sur les tendances du marché ou sur l'impact de l'entreprise sur la communauté.

  • Une entreprise souhaite intégrer des informations analytiques sur un jeu limité de données à son site Web destiné au grand public. Par exemple, elle pourrait intégrer une visualisation dans laquelle les utilisateurs peuvent voir et interagir avec des données en temps réel qui figurent dans le domaine public.

Flux de travail

  1. Création de votre application

    Créez une application Qlik Sense avec un modèle de données et des visualisations reflétant les données que vous souhaitez montrer à des publics externes.

    Création d'analyses avec Qlik Sense

  2. Publication de l'application dans un espace géré

    Lorsque les feuilles de base et la structure des données sont terminées, publiez l'application dans un espace géré. À ce stade, vous pouvez également configurer la manière dont l'application sera actualisée de sorte à refléter les nouvelles données.

    Publication d'applications

    Chargement de données d'application

  3. Activation de l'accès anonyme

    Pour chaque application que vous souhaitez mettre à disposition via un accès anonyme, vous devez commencer par activer l'accès anonyme. Lorsque vous le faites, le lien vers l'application et le code d'intégration deviennent visibles et peuvent être utilisés.

    Activation et désactivation de l'accès anonyme

  4. Option 1 : Distribuez le lien vers l'application à des fins d'accès anonyme

    Partage de liens vers des applications pour un accès anonyme

  5. Option 2 : Utilisez le code d'intégration pour intégrer le contenu de l'application à des applications et sites Web.

    Partage de codes d'intégration pour un accès anonyme

Considérations en matière de sécurité

Lorsque vous mettez le contenu de l'application à disposition via un accès anonyme, il devient accessible sans authentification auprès de Qlik Cloud. Dans certains cas (par exemple, en cas d'intégration à des sites Web), il devient accessible au grand public.

Tenez compte des meilleures pratiques suivantes en matière de sécurité des données lorsque vous avez recours à un accès anonyme :

  • Ne partagez pas d'applications contenant des informations sensibles via un accès anonyme.

  • Soyez très prudent lorsque vous chargez des données provenant de sources de données partagées dans des applications et que vous les mettez ensuite à disposition via un accès anonyme. Ces sources de données peuvent changer au fil du temps et il se peut que vous ne soyez pas informé des modifications apportées par d'autres utilisateurs.

Définition des autorisations

Les administrateurs de clients contrôlent la capacité de chaque utilisateur du client à configurer un accès anonyme aux applications. Ils le font dans le centre d'activités Administration.

Pour permettre à un utilisateur du client de générer des liens vers des applications accessibles par des personnes extérieures au client, l'autorisation Création d'un lien public doit être configurée sur Accordé pour l'utilisateur du client. Cette procédure est exécutée par un administrateur de clients.

Cette autorisation peut être affectée de l'une ou l'autre des manières suivantes :

  • En affectant l'autorisation dans le rôle User Default (affecte tous les utilisateurs du client)

  • En affectant l'autorisation sous forme de rôle personnalisé (n'affecte que les utilisateurs du client titulaires du rôle personnalisé)

Rôle User Default

  1. Dans le centre d'activités Administration, accédez à Utilisateurs.

  2. Accédez à l'onglet Autorisations.

  3. Cliquez sur User Default.

  4. Développez Fonctionnalités et actions.

  5. Pour Création d'un lien public, utilisez le menu déroulant pour modifier la valeur.

  6. Cliquez sur Confirmer.

Rôles personnalisés

Les administrateurs de clients peuvent également créer des rôles personnalisés afin de relever le niveau des autorisations de certains utilisateurs au-dessus du rôle User Default. En tant qu'administrateur, vous pouvez souhaiter restreindre les autorisations d'accès anonyme dans User Default, puis créer un rôle personnalisé pour accorder des autorisations d'accès anonyme à un ensemble spécifique d'utilisateurs.

  1. Dans le centre d'activités Administration, accédez à Utilisateurs.

  2. Accédez à l'onglet Autorisations et cliquez sur Créer pour créer un nouveau rôle personnalisé.

  3. Saisissez un Nom et, si vous le souhaitez, une Description pour le nouveau rôle.

  4. Sous Autorisations, développez Fonctions et actions.

  5. Pour Création d'un lien public, utilisez le menu déroulant pour sélectionner Accordé.

  6. Cliquez sur Confirmer.

  7. Revenez à l'onglet Tous les utilisateurs.

  8. Cochez les cases des utilisateurs dont vous souhaitez modifier les autorisations.

  9. Cliquez sur Modifier les rôles.

  10. Affectez le nouveau rôle personnalisé à des utilisateurs spécifiques, puis cliquez sur Enregistrer.

Conditions requises

Pour travailler avec un accès anonyme, vous devez remplir les conditions suivantes :

  • Accès à un client créé dans le cadre d'un abonnement Qlik Anonymous Access. Les applications que vous souhaitez partager doivent se trouver dans ce client.

  • Autorisations nécessaires dans le client et dans l'espace dans lequel se trouve l'application. Consultez Autorisations de configuration d'un accès anonyme.

  • L'application que vous partagez via un accès anonyme doit se trouver dans un espace géré.

  • Si vous utilisez qlik-embed, un client OAuth spécifique doit être configuré dans le client. Cette opération doit être effectuée par un administrateur de clients. Consultez Création d'un client OAuth pour les intégrations anonymes de contenu d'application.

Autorisations de configuration d'un accès anonyme

Dans Qlik Cloud Analytics, la manipulation d'un accès anonyme implique les opérations suivantes :

  • Activation et désactivation de l'accès anonyme à une application

  • Gestion des paramètres de code d'accès

  • Affichage et copies des liens d'intégration et vers l'application

Autorisations d'activation et de désactivation d'un accès anonyme

Pour activer et désactiver l'accès anonyme à une application, vous devez disposer des rôles d'espace et des autorisations attribuées par l'administrateur suivants :

  • Valeur Accordé pour l'autorisation Création d'un lien public. Cette valeur est configurée par un administrateur de clients. Vous pouvez recevoir l'autorisation via les paramètres User Default ou via un rôle personnalisé.

    Pour plus d'informations, consultez Définition des autorisations.

  • Un des rôles d'espace suivants dans l'espace géré dans lequel se trouve l'application :

    • Propriétaire (de l'espace)

    • Peut gérer

Autorisations de copie de liens

Après l'activation de l'accès anonyme à une application, un utilisateur titulaire de l'un des rôles d'espace suivants dans l'espace de l'application peut copier le lien :

  • Propriétaire (de l'espace)

  • Peut gérer

  • Peut contribuer

  • Accès en lecture

  • A une vue restreinte

  • Peut utiliser

Pour plus d'informations, consultez Copie d'un lien d'accès anonyme à une application.

Autorisations de copie de codes d'intégration

Après l'activation de l'accès anonyme à une application, un utilisateur titulaire de l'un des rôles d'espace suivants dans l'espace de l'application peut copier le lien d'intégration :

  • Valeur Accordé pour l'autorisation Création d'un lien public. Cette valeur est configurée par un administrateur de clients. Vous pouvez recevoir l'autorisation via les paramètres User Default ou via un rôle personnalisé.

    Pour plus d'informations, consultez Définition d'autorisations pour les utilisateurs qui peuvent configurer un accès anonyme.

  • Un des rôles d'espace suivants dans l'espace géré dans lequel se trouve l'application :

    • Propriétaire (de l'espace)

    • Peut gérer

Pour plus d'informations, consultez Copie du code d'intégration d'une application.

Développement d'applications utilisées à des fins d'accès anonyme

Il existe de nombreuses options disponibles pour le développement des applications que vous souhaitez partager à partir d'un client Qlik Anonymous Access. Par exemple :

  • Vous pouvez développer votre application dans le client Qlik Anonymous Access lui-même.

  • Le connecteur Qlik Platform Operations est également disponible pour les clients Qlik Anonymous Access. Avec ce connecteur Qlik Application Automation, vous pouvez développer votre application dans un autre client, puis la distribuer auprès du client à partir duquel vous la partagez de manière anonyme. Pour plus d'informations sur le connecteur, consultez Vue d'ensemble du connecteur Qlik Platform Operations.

Activation et désactivation de l'accès anonyme

Lorsque vous activez l'accès anonyme, le lien vers l'application et le code d'intégration deviennent utilisables et sont mis à disposition à des fins de copie et de distribution.

  1. Dans Qlik Cloud Analytics, ouvrez le centre d'activités Informations ou Analyses.

  2. Faites un clic droit sur l'application ou cliquez sur l'icône Menu à trois points située à côté.

  3. Cliquez sur Distribution Partager. La boîte de dialogue de partage s'ouvre.

  4. Dans la section N'importe qui ayant le lien, utilisez le commutateur à bascule pour activer et désactiver l'accès anonyme.

Révocation de l'accès anonyme à une application

Si vous devez révoquer l'accès des utilisateurs anonymes à l'application, deux actions sont à envisager : désactiver entièrement l'accès anonyme et réinitialiser le code d'accès.

Désactivation de l'accès anonyme à l'application

Lorsque vous désactivez entièrement l'accès, l'application n'est plus accessible par aucun utilisateur extérieur au client. Pour des instructions sur la désactivation de l'accès anonyme, consultez Activation et désactivation de l'accès anonyme.

Réinitialisation du code d'accès

Lorsque vous activez l'accès anonyme, le lien vers l'application et le code d'intégration contiennent un code d'accès. Ce code d'accès n'a pas de date d'expiration. Vous pouvez réinitialiser le code d'accès de sorte que les utilisateurs disposant de l'ancien code d'accès ne puissent plus accéder à l'application, mais que les utilisateurs disposant du nouveau code d'accès puissent y accéder.

La réinitialisation du code d'accès affecte à la fois le lien vers l'application et le code d'intégration.

  1. Dans Qlik Cloud Analytics, ouvrez le centre d'activités Informations ou Analyses.

  2. Faites un clic droit sur l'application ou cliquez sur l'icône Menu à trois points située à côté.

  3. Cliquez sur Distribution Partager. La boîte de dialogue de partage s'ouvre.

  4. Dans la section Accès anonyme, cliquez sur Paramètres pour ouvrir les paramètres.

  5. Cliquez sur Réinitialiser le code d'accès.

Après avoir réinitialisé le code d'accès, vous pouvez copier le nouveau lien vers l'application et le nouveau code d'intégration. Sinon, revenez à la page précédente de la boîte de dialogue pour les copier.

Affichage des applications de l'espace qui sont activées à des fins d'accès anonyme

Les membres de l'espace géré titulaires des rôles Propriétaire et Peut gérer peuvent voir les applications pour lesquelles l'accès anonyme est activé. Cela apparaît dans Détails de l'espace > Membres. L'accès anonyme est indiqué sous forme de membre de l'espace.

Désactivez l'accès anonyme à une application en cliquant sur Menu à trois points à côté de l'application, puis sur Corbeille Désactiver.

Section Membres d'un espace géré indiquant Accès anonyme comme membre avec un accès à deux applications.

Section Membres de la page Détails de l'espace indiquant Accès anonyme comme utilisateur avec un accès à des applications spécifiques

Consommation de contenu partagé via un accès anonyme

Pour que les utilisateurs anonymes puissent consommer du contenu, des sessions d'application temporaires sont créées pour leur permettre d'accéder à l'application. Chaque session anonyme dure 15 minutes. Pour qu'un utilisateur anonyme puisse continuer à analyser le contenu, il peut actualiser son navigateur, ce qui démarre une nouvelle session de 15 minutes.

Pour plus d'informations sur la façon dont les utilisateurs anonymes peuvent parcourir et explorer le contenu d'applications, consultez Analyse de données sans être ajouté à un client Qlik Cloud.

Affichage de la capacité d'accès anonyme du client

Les administrateurs de clients et d'analyses peuvent afficher la capacité d'accès anonyme achetée par le client. Ces informations sont affichées dans le centre d'activités Administration.

Pour plus d'informations, consultez Capacités d'accès anonyme.

Limitations

Dans le contexte d'un abonnement Qlik Anonymous Access, un accès anonyme présente les limitations suivantes :

  • Dans les clients Qlik Anonymous Access, les développeurs d'applications peuvent accéder à de nombreuses fonctionnalités parmi les autres disponibles dans les clients Qlik Cloud. Un certain nombre de fonctionnalités ne sont pas disponibles dans les clients Qlik Anonymous Access. Pour une liste des fonctionnalités disponibles et non disponibles, consultez Spécifications et capacité de Qlik Anonymous Access.

  • Avec qlik-embed, vous intégrez des visualisations à des sources externes pour qu'elles puissent être consommées de manière anonyme. Lors de l'intégration de visualisations à des fins d'accès anonyme, il existe des limitations pour certaines visualisations suivant les types d'UI qlik-embed. Les mêmes limitations spécifiques aux visualisations s'appliquent également à l'accès anonyme. En outre, l'objet natif Informations analytiques NL ne peut être utilisé dans aucune intégration de contenu d'application pour un accès anonyme.

    Pour plus d'informations sur les limitations, consultez Visualisations.

  • Le support des applications volumineuses n'est pas disponible dans les abonnements Qlik Anonymous Access.

Cette page vous a-t-elle aidé ?

Si vous rencontrez des problèmes sur cette page ou dans son contenu – une faute de frappe, une étape manquante ou une erreur technique – dites-nous comment nous améliorer !